所有连接使用高级低耗电监听模式,从而实现超低工作周期,将功耗降至最低。 强大的网络安全性:使用CCM的完整 AES-128加密技术提供强大的数据包加密与验证,确保通信的安全。 稳定性:低功耗蓝牙在所有数据包上使用强大的24位 CRC保证最佳的抗干扰能力。 拓扑结构:BLE在从属设备的每个数据包上使用 32位访问地址,从而可以...
- 广播间隔时间从传统的22.5毫秒缩短至0.6至1.2毫秒。2. 增强的传输距离:- 相较于传统蓝牙的2至10米传输距离,BLE的有效传输距离可达到60至100米。3. 提高安全性:- BLE使用AES-128 CCM加密算法对数据包进行加密和认证。关于BLE蓝牙的更深入解析,您可以参考我的博客系列:“BLE4.0教程一 蓝...
6、高安全性 为了保证数据传输的安全性,使用AES-128 CCM加密算法进行数据包加密认证。 1.6 BLE无线网络通信信道分析 不同的电波具有不用的频谱,无线通信系统的频谱有几十兆赫兹到几千兆赫兹,包括了收音机、手机、卫星电视等使用的波段,这些电波都使用空气作为传输介质来传播,为了防止不同的应用之间相互干扰,就需要对...
根据这3个状态是否是有效可读来判断接下来要做什么,方式如下图所示。2、 当扫描到ET_n+2为ET有效入口,则立即终止当前的event,终止时间最短不能小于max packet length *2 + T_IFS * 2 (+ 25(假如有AES-CCM加密的话)。人人文库> 全部分类> 教育资料 > 课件下载 ...
蓝牙SIG工作组于2014年12月02日发布了最新的蓝牙4.2协议,该协议保留了之前发布的4.0版本中的Bluetooth Low Energy的相关内容,其中包括AES CCM加密解密算法.针对TI官方只提供CCM加密解密库文件但未同时提供详细参考文档的实际情况,本文结合CCM算法和蓝牙协议以及CC2541芯片文档,具体讨论了如何设置相关寄存器,以在CC2541芯片...
CCM的AES-128完全加密技术为数据封包提供高度加密性及认证度。 蓝牙的缺点如下: 1. 数据传输的大小受限 高速跳频使得蓝牙传输信息时有极高的安全性但同时也限制了蓝牙传输过程中数据包不可能太大。即使在所谓的高保真蓝牙耳机中高低频部分也是会被严重压缩的。
有两个因素使新的蓝牙版本与旧版本不同-配对算法和加密算法。蓝牙版本从4.0到5.0使用椭圆曲线P-256配对算法和AES-CCM加密算法。另一方面,版本2.0到4.0的蓝牙设备分别使用椭圆曲线P-192和E1 / SAFER +配对和加密算法。 在不涉及技术方面的情况下,请务必注意,版本4.0到5.0的配对和加密算法比旧版本的配对和加密算法更...
从Spec定义上蓝牙4.0和4.1的配对加密环节都是基于AES-CCM加密,但是由于蓝牙4.1双方共享同一密钥,所以存在被破解风险和漏洞。蓝牙4.2的pairing环节,采用Diffie-Hellman Key Exchange密钥交换算法进行加密,每一个设备有一对密钥对,公钥和私钥,私钥自己保存,公钥公开给对方,数据交互时,一方通过自己的私钥和对方的公钥进行加密...
3)安全性 使用AES-128 CCM加密算法进行数据包加密和认证。 更多BLE蓝牙的解析参考博客 : BLE4.0教程一 蓝牙协议连接过程与广播分析 添加权限 打开蓝牙 1.先拿到BluetoothManager bluetoothManager = (BluetoothManager) getSystemService(Context.BLUETOOTH_SERVICE); 2.再拿到BluetoothAdapte...
基于BLE芯片CC2541的AESCCM加密解密算法的实现 下载积分: 600 内容提示: 图1 认证字段的生成和加密Fig. 1 Generation and encryption of authentication field图 2 消息字段的加密Fig. 2 Encryption of message field电子设计工程Electronic Design Engineering第 24 卷Vol.24第 5 期No.52016 年 3 月Mar. 2016...